Abstract

Systems and methods for secure resource management are provided. A secure resource management system receives from a client computing system associated with a resource provider a query for classifying a resource user associated with the resource provider. The secure resource management system determining a set of resource abuser criteria for classifying the resource user as a resource abuser. The secure resource management system determines that the resource user is a resource abuser or a potential resource abuser based on the set of resource abuser criteria and a resource transaction history associated with the resource user. Based on determining that the resource user is a resource abuser or a potential resource abuser, the secure resource management system generates and transmits a response to the query to the client computing system. The response can be used to restrict or deny access to the resource by the resource user.
